PHELAN, CA. (Pain In The Pass) >> One person was airlifted and another were rushed to the hospital via ambulance after a rollover crash on Highway 138 Friday night.
According to California Highway Patrol, the solo vehicle accident took place at approximately 7:34pm on August 28, 2026, on Highway 138 near Blossom Drive.

A witness stated, the driver of the white Ford pickup truck tried to pass a vehicle, the truck began to fishtailed, lose control, and rolled over multiple times.
San Bernardino County Fire crews had to rush the drivers and a passenger to a local hospital. A man was taken by ground ambulance while a woman, was airlifted via Reach Air #13 helicopter due to her injuries. She was airlifted to Loma Linda University Medical Center.
We will update this story with more information when the CHP’s preliminary accident report is available. Additional details were limited at this time. This incident will be under investigation by the California Highway Patrol, Inland Office.
